What is the Startup Inspection Checklist?
The Startup Inspection Checklist is a critical tool used by technicians and engineers to verify the installation and functionality of fire pump systems. Its primary function is to ensure safety and compliance through systematic inspections.
This checklist includes essential components such as facility identification, engine and pump specifications, and specific inspection requirements, making it an indispensable resource during fire pump installations.
Implementing this checklist is vital for enhancing safety measures and ensuring adherence to relevant fire safety standards.
Purpose and Benefits of the Startup Inspection Checklist
The Startup Inspection Checklist serves several important purposes in fire pump system installations and maintenance. One major benefit is the reduction of risks associated with system failure by ensuring thorough verification of critical components.
Additionally, using this checklist helps organizations comply with safety regulations and standards, thereby promoting operational consistency. The checklist also streamlines the inspection process by providing a set of predefined tasks which greatly enhance efficiency.
Key Features of the Startup Inspection Checklist
This checklist is designed with unique features that enhance user-friendliness and comprehensiveness. It includes fillable fields and checkboxes that simplify the completion process, allowing for easy tracking of performed tasks.
There are sections tailored specifically for both static and running checks, ensuring that all operational scenarios are covered. Moreover, it encompasses specific tasks and verifications that must be performed during inspections to maintain compliance and functionality.
